Connect or link an older model R7000 upstairs to a newer model RAX42 that is downstairs

Connect or link an older model R7000 upstairs to a newer model RAX42 that is downstairs

There is a TV antenna upstairs connected to a Tablo and the wifi signal is weak to the RAX42 downstairs 

Have an R7000 to plug directly into the Tablo upstairs

Is there a way to get the upstairs router to connect to the downstairs unit ?

Re: Connect or link an older model R7000 upstairs to a newer model RAX42 that is downstairs

You have a couple options. 

1. you could put it in access point mode and hardwire it in via ethernet, using powerline adapters, or using moca adapters 

2. you could setup extender mode on the r7000
